Indications & Dosage
Primary immunization against diphtheria, tetanus, pertussis, Hepatitis B and Hib in infants: BY DEEP IM INJ: Children: Primary vaccination schedule (at 2, 3, 4 months or 2, 4, 6 months or 3, 5, 11 or 12 months or 6, 10, 14 weeks) three 0.5 ml dose sat interval of at least 1 month between doses.
Contraindications
Acute severe febrile illness, encephalopathy of unknown aetiology, occuring within 7 day of previous vaccination with pertussis containing vaccine.
Precautions
Contains traces of neomycin and Polymyxin, immuno-deficient patients. Do not administer IV
Interactions
Immunosuppressants.
Side Effects
Fever, local skin reaction, drowsiness, irritability, nervousness, rarely anaphylactoid reaction.
